Transaction e6889dbca8dfecd3ddc84b20cc6196daf039af0d7f56b66b6318c09fe8a5eb36
1 Input
1 Output
-
e6889dbca8dfecd3ddc84b20cc6196daf039af0d7f56b66b6318c09fe8a5eb36:0
- value
- 989497830
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3677d14af4d5a2eaa21021ad7afd6e18da05632e OP_EQUALVERIFY OP_CHECKSIG
- address
- 15y12RqM2jNDbNDnwv7ynPMWrcxVo68as1